Tata to co-produce US Javelin anti-tank missiles in India

New Delhi: Tata Advanced Systems Ltd has signed a Memorandum of Understanding (MoU) with US-based Raytheon and Lockheed Martin, developers of the Javelin, to manufacture the anti-tank missile in India.

The announcement for co-production of the Javelin All Up Round (AUR) comes days after the signing of a $45.7 million deal between the Indian and US governments for the former to acquire around 100 units of the missile on a fast-track basis. India’s total requirements for this type of missile is expected in the thousands, which can enable local manufacturing at scale.

“This initiative brings critical assembly expertise and knowledge transfer into India’s defence industrial ecosystem, while strengthening self-reliance. Local assembly of the Javelin All Up Round will enhance operational readiness and ensure timely access to proven, combat-ready capability for the Indian Armed Forces,” said Sukaran Singh, chief executive officer at Tata Advanced Systems.

The deal for around 100 Javelin missiles was signed last Friday under a government-to-government route, with an expectation that much larger orders will follow, provided it meets the indigenisation requirements and pricing.

Raytheon and Lockheed Martin said Tata has been selected as the prime partner for future in-country co-production efforts following an evaluation of multiple companies based on capability and expertise.


Both sides are currently exploring the establishment of a final assembly and integration facility for the Javelin and component production capabilities in India. The American side indicated that the production of sub-assembly kits at Lockheed Martin’s Troy facility and guidance electronics units at Raytheon’s Tucson facility will continue and they would be shipped to India for final assembly and integration.
